De-notification of Special Economic Zone area reduces the notified zone and adjusts survey-wise hectare allocations accordingly. The Central Government de-notifies 25.07 hectares of a sector-specific SEZ for IT/ITES Electronic components and hardware at Sandavellur 'C' Village, reducing the notified area from 101.21 hectares to a resultant 76.14 hectares. The de-notification follows the promoter's proposal, a prior approval for de-notification, recommendation by the Development Commissioner, and the State Government's no-objection; it is issued under the second proviso to sub-section (1) of Section 4 of the SEZ Act and rule 8 of the SEZ Rules and specifies survey-wise original, de-notified, and resultant hectare allocations.
